Tilt Sensors and Inclinometers

A tilt sensor detects the orientation or inclination of an object relative to the direction of gravity. An inclinometer is a tilt-measuring instrument that gives a reading of the angle rather than a simple on or off indication. These devices are used to confirm that something is level, to measure slope, and to detect when equipment has been tipped over, with applications ranging from construction and surveying to consumer electronics and safety cut-outs.

Several mechanisms achieve tilt sensing. A simple tilt switch may contain a small conductive ball or a drop of mercury that rolls to one end of a sealed cavity, bridging or breaking a pair of contacts depending on orientation. An electrolytic tilt sensor uses a curved capsule partly filled with a conductive liquid and several electrodes; as the device tilts, the liquid covers the electrodes differently, changing the electrical resistance between them in a way that indicates the angle. This gives a continuous, repeatable measurement rather than a single threshold.

Modern electronic inclinometers frequently use micromachined accelerometers, which sense the component of gravitational acceleration along their axes. Because gravity provides a constant reference, the measured acceleration components reveal the tilt angle. Dual-axis devices report tilt in two directions at once. The choice between a simple switch and a precise inclinometer depends on whether the application needs only a tipped or level indication or an accurate angle measurement.

Frequently asked questions

What is the difference between a tilt switch and an inclinometer?
A tilt switch simply indicates whether a threshold orientation has been crossed, while an inclinometer measures the actual angle of inclination.
How does an electrolytic tilt sensor work?
A conductive liquid in a curved capsule covers several electrodes by differing amounts as the sensor tilts, changing the resistance between them in proportion to the angle.
How can an accelerometer measure tilt?
It senses the component of gravity along its axes; since gravity is a fixed reference, those components reveal how the device is tilted.
